About this artwork
This painting is like a day in the old city, but not a real one, more like how it lives inside me.
Fragments, colors, bodies, walls, patterns… everything mixed together. The way you walk through narrow streets and suddenly everything is beautiful at once, even the cracks, even the chaos.
It’s about how I blend into places, how I absorb them, how they stay in me. The softness, the noise, the heat, the textures, the people you don’t know but somehow… feel.
There’s also something sad there, the feeling of not really being able to go back, not in the same way. But at the same time, a deep joy of being there when it happens. Fully in it. Alive.
I paint it like a dream because that’s how I remember things, not clean, not logical, but emotional, layered, a little wild.
Beauty is everywhere, if I allow myself to see it.
Noa Sade is a painter whose background weaves formal studies in art and music with autodidactic exploration and global travel. She embraces contemporary abstract figurative painting with neo-expressionist influences, using intuitive, layered techniques that intermingle abstraction and figuration through bold, unexpected color combinations and rhythmic patterns. Her artworks radiate a sensual, emotional freedom—evoking dreams, memory, and the wild beauty of living with both intensity and vulnerability.
